Nursing universities in Canada

Nursing has always been regarded as a highly respected and lucrative profession, given its essential role in the medical sector. This is especially true in countries like Canada with a very high demand for nurses. According to Job Bank, registered nurses and registered psychiatric nurses can expect new job openings totalling 155,400 over the period 2022-2031. Meanwhile, 143,700 new job seekers are expected to be available to fill them. Nurses also have plenty of opportunities to enter into diverse areas within the field. These include cardiology, midwifery, oncology, pain management and even recruitment.

Cape Breton University

Located in the Cape Breton Regional Municipality in Nova Scotia, Cape Breton University (CBU) is a public research university that was founded in 1951. They offer a comprehensive set of liberal arts, science, business, health and professional programs. They are also home to nearly 7,000 students from more than 70 countries. CBU is a leader in indigenous post-secondary education and has graduated some 1,000 Indigenous students in recent decades. Their Bachelor of Science in Nursing received its seven-year accreditation from the Canadian Association of Schools of Nursing, as well as accreditation from Nova Scotia College of Nurses.

 

Thompson Rivers University

Since 1970, Thompson Rivers University (TRU) has taken pride in providing excellent education to its students. TRU is funded as a public post-secondary institution by the Province of British Columbia through the Ministry of Post-Secondary Education and Future Skills. They have campuses in Kamloops and Williams Lake and offer over 140 on-campus programs and 60-plus Open Learning programs, including the following nursing programs:

  • Bachelor of Science in Nursing
  • Diploma in Practical Nursing
  • Master of Nursing.

 

Trinity Western University

Trinity Western University (TWU) was founded in 1962 and is a global Christian liberal arts university. They have three locations in Canada: Langley, Richmond (Lansdowne & Minoru locations) and the Laurentian Leadership Centre in Ottawa. TWU offers 48 undergraduate and 19 graduate degrees, including programs in business administration, counselling psychology, education, computer science, theology and of course, the following nursing programs:

  • Bachelor of Science in Nursing
  • Doctor in Philosophy in Nursing (PhD)
  • Master of Science in Nursing (MSN).

 

University of Ottawa

The University of Ottawa (uOttawa) was founded in 1848 and is located in the heart of Canada’s capital. They’re the world’s largest bilingual university, allowing its students, faculty and staff to learn, work and live in English, French or both. They boast of a 97% employment rate for graduates.

uOttawa, together with its affiliated hospital research institutes, are acclaimed innovators. They offer a wide array of nursing programs at various levels that students can choose from:

  • Doctorate in Philosophy Nursing
  • Honours Bachelor of Science in Nursing
  • Master of Science Nursing Specialization in Feminist and Gender Studies
  • Master of Science Nursing with Graduate Diploma Primary Healthcare
  • Master of Science in Nursing.

 

University of Regina

Located in Regina, Saskatchewan, the University of Regina (U of R) is a public research university founded in 1911. Their tuition rates are on par with the national average and they are among the top comprehensive universities in the level of student financial support – available as a percentage of tuition – making it one of the more affordable nursing universities in Canada. They offer more than 190 undergraduate programs and 80 graduate programs, including these nursing programs (in joint partnership with Saskatchewan Polytechnic):

  • Bachelor of Science in Nursing
  • Certificate in Foundations for Nursing.
